OPERATOR MAINTENANCE
Leak Verification, Y/N?
Verify that the oven is leaking and not experiencing outgassing from residual contamination.
1. If the oven is hot, allow it to cool to room temperature.
2. Evacuate the chamber to the lowest achievable pressure.
3. Write down the pressure displayed on the Vacuum Gauge as a positive number.
4. Isolate the chamber by closing the vacuum valve.
5. Monitor the vacuum gauge for 1 hour. If the pressure on the gauge increases, this may indicate a
significant leak.
6. Monitor the gauge for another hour.
If the pressure level stabilizes, the initial rise in pressure may be caused by residual
material in the chamber outgassing, increasing the pressure.
If the pressure level continues to increase, record the pressure displayed on the Vacuum
Gauge at the end of the second hour. Include these findings in the Diagnostic Data Log.
